A gene locus for branchio-otic syndrome maps to chromosome 14q21.3-q24.3

Branchio-oto-renal syndrome (BOR, OMIM 113650) is an autosomal dominant disorder characterised by the association of hearing loss (HL), structural ear anomalies, branchial arch defects, and renal anomalies.1 The prevalence approximates 1:40 000 in the general population, and has been reported in about 2% of deaf children.2 Age of onset for deafness varies from childhood to early adulthood.3 The clinical...
